Limpet vs Patelline - What's the difference?

limpet | patelline |

As a noun limpet

is a small mollusc, of the family patellidae with a conical shell found clinging to rocks in the intertidal zones of rocky shores.

As an adjective patelline is

pertaining to limpets.
